- Xen 3.3.0 hypervisor ready for download, Aug 26, 2008
GeneralThe new version 3.3.0 of the free virtualisation solution Xen has a number of revamped features and is now available to download. The new version is also available as part of a package with a 2.6.18 kernel version of Linux as the host system, also known as Domain 0
